Speedmaster History: From the Space to Today's Pulse chronometer
The Omega Speedmaster boasts a storied background, inextricably associated with space travel. Initially designed as a racing chronograph in 1957, its ultimate moment arrived in 1969 when it became the first instrument on the Lunar surface during the Apollo 11 flight. This legendary status solidified the Speedmaster’s position as a symbol of our achievement. Today, while keeping true to its heritage, the Speedmaster continues to advance, offering a variety of updated variations for the discerning wearer.

Maintaining Your Speedmaster
To ensure your classic Speedmaster watch continues to function flawlessly, regular servicing is vital . We recommend having your Speedmaster skillfully inspected every five periods , depending on your usage routines . This features a complete cleaning of the caliber, substituting depleted components, and lubricating critical pieces. In addition, consider having the bracelet refreshed and the crystal assessed for damage. Adhering to these straightforward suggestions will allow your Speedmaster to remain a treasured possession for generations to come.
